When I came back to town I felt as though the Real Estate market may be softening a bit. Wrong. There are several new projects being floated around not the least of which is 400 or so deed restricted units on the Seherr –Thoss property. Throw in what will ultimately probably be 70 or so lots at Osprey Creek (which will be approved in some fashion despite denial by the planning staff), 68 units at Cottonwood, and the 200 or so units that will be built in Teton Village over the next 5 years and it appears that the Jackson real estate juggernaut will continue to cruise along. I also saw a Moose Creek 4br get 3 offers well over the $1.8MM asking price in 24 hours. Crazy

Real Estate
2br/1ba Aspen Dr. Condo, 1100 sq. ft. Listed for $460,000. No garage.
.17 Acres on East Simpson Listed for $575,000
3br/3ba 2100 sq.ft. Four Seasons condo listed at $3,500,000
3br/2ba Rancher St. Condo reduced to $630,000. 1200 sq. ft, 1 car garage. Not badly priced actually.
172 Acres (Blue Crane Ranch-truly spectacular) loweredit’s price a cool 5 Million to $32,000,000
1br/1ba Ten Sleep Condo in Teton Village CLOSED for $525,000
1br/1ba Sleeping Indian Condo in Teton Village CLOSED for 639,000. Yep, that’s six hundred and thirty nine thousand dollars.
2br/2ba Teewinot Condo, 1200 sq. ft Listed at $850,000, CLOSED for $850,000. And… it’s a ground floor unit.
Lastly, 3br/5ba 3577 sq. ft. Four Seasons condo CLOSED for $4,500,000.
